Output 94eabb1f2e38ea539c3683865c4e36071598ca4cf29ddc475cc6f0e761ce84b9:2

value
3759382
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5ff427bf251b5e0cff09e05e8ea5d4df502c0309 OP_EQUAL
address
MGeWurmqTem6PQMm5v7nEo6wFYTRCacsae
transaction
94eabb1f2e38ea539c3683865c4e36071598ca4cf29ddc475cc6f0e761ce84b9
spent
true